All eyes are on Siddharth Gupta as the makers of Krishnavataram unveiled the trailer of the film at the sacred Krishna Janmabhoomi. What’s worth noting is the fact that the unveiling extended across key sacred sites, including Raman Reti Temple, Radha Rani Temple, Prem Mandir, and ISKCON Vrindavan. In a nutshell, the trailer launch was nothing short of a multi-location devotional movement.
Slated to hit the silver screen on May 7, 2026, Krishnavataram is expected to be a sweeping cinematic retelling of Hindu god Krishna’s life, spanning across his love life, wedding, and royal legacy. Roll your eyes over for a closer look at the freshly dropped teaser.
Helme by Hardik Gajjar, the film stars Siddharth Gupta as Krishna, Sushmitha Bhat as Radha, Nivaashiyni Krishnan as Rukmini, and Sanskruti Jayana as Satyabhama. The saga of Krishna spans across his emotionally charged bond with Radha, his royal marriage to Rukmini, and his relationship with Satyabhama. The movie is expected to be heavy on immersive, high-concept world-building, with larger-than-life cinematography and watercolor-like frames. Moreover, the film features Vrindavan’s pastoral landscapes as well as Dwarka’s royal scale.
The three-minute-31-second trailer hints at a cinematic experience rooted in devotion and storytelling. For the unversed, the film is produced by Sajan Raj Kurup and Shobha Sant of Creativeland Studios Entertainment, along with Poonam Shroff and Parth Gajjar of Athasrikatha Motion Pictures. Krishnavataram is envisioned as the first installment of a three-part franchise.
